Patent number: 9578222Abstract: There is provided an optical navigation device including at least one light source, an image sensor and a processing unit. The light source illuminates a work surface in a first brightness value and a second brightness value. The image sensor receives reflected light from the work surface and outputs a first image frame corresponding to the first brightness value and a second image frame corresponding to the second brightness value. The processing unit calculates a differential image of the first image frame and the second image frame and identifies an operating state according to the differential image.Type: GrantFiled: January 8, 2016Date of Patent: February 21, 2017Assignee: PIXART IMAGING INC.Inventor: Ren-Hau Gu

Patent number: 9514535Abstract: According to the present invention, firstly multiple reference parameter values of each color sample in a color chart are set, or a photograph and a measurement are performed on a standard color chart or a user-defined color chart in a certain standard lighting environment, multiple reference parameter values, SPD (?)×R (?) and brightness of each color sample are obtained. Then the SPD (?)×R (?) and the brightness of each color sample are reproduced by using a spectral tunable lighting source. Then each reproduced color sample is photographed by using the camera under the same settings to obtain multiple reproduced parameter values of each color sample. The two groups of parameter values are compared and a color calibration model is established. Finally color calibration of each batch of camera modules is implemented without the helping of a color chart and standard lighting environment.Type: GrantFiled: February 22, 2016Date of Patent: December 6, 2016Assignee: THOUSAND LIGHTS LIGHTING (CHANGZHOU) LIMITEDInventors: Ming Ronnier Luo, Binyu Wang

Patent number: 9509987Abstract: Collaborative sighting is performed using plural optical sighting apparatuses that each comprise: a camera unit and a display device. Geometric calibration of the camera units with respect to the imaged scene is performed by detecting features within captured images, generating descriptors from respective patches of the image at the features; detecting corresponding descriptors from different images, and deriving the geometric calibration from the positions in the respective images of the corresponding descriptors. A target location in the image captured by a first optical sighting apparatus is designated and a corresponding location relative to the image captured by the second one optical sighting apparatus is identified from the geometric calibration. The display device of the second optical sighting apparatus indicates where the corresponding location lies relative to the displayed image.Type: GrantFiled: April 30, 2013Date of Patent: November 29, 2016Assignee: The Boeing CompanyInventors: Eric Sommerlade, Emmet Spier, Julian Morris
